I'm trying to add a custom CSS for Oxygen's Author view, and am following the steps in the "Customizing the DITA Visual Editing Experience" topic (https://blog.oxygenxml.com/topics/customizeDITACSS.html). However, Oxygen is not applying the CSS in Author view.
Here's how I handled the steps in the "Customizing the DITA Visual Editing Experience" topic:
steps 1-2: I created a directory named C:\Users\szabog\Documents\manuals\DITA_Curtis-Instruments\oxygen_resources\custom_frameworks\Curtis-DITA_extension. I then saved the CSS to that directory.
Step 3: I specified the custom_frameworks directory created in the previous step. See the attached oxygen_issue_1-8-24_step-3_add-framework.png. Steps 4-5 - External storage was specified in the custom DocType Associations preferences, the .framework file was created. See the attached oxygen_issue_1-8-24_steps-4-5_doctype-storage.png. Step 6-7: The CSS file was referenced. See the attached oxygen_issue_1-8-24_steps-6-7_reference-css.png. However, when I open a topic based on the document type, the CSS styling is not applied. The current CSS is for testing, it should change the foreground and background colors of all p elements. I've also attached a zip of the custom framework directory.
